I went out of my way to write a full review for this story, because I felt like it had a lot of potential, decent plot idea, and the author can improve significantly.Writing Quality is a bit disappointing. "Show, don't tell" is a cornerstone of writing. There are lots of explanations for everything with info dumps, instead of a slow but steady discovery. Various descriptions are awkward many times as well. In addition, there are a number of typos. I honestly just expect more from a premium novel.Author updates regularly, which is great.Story development feels pretty basic. Nothing groundbreaking or new. There's a system. Someone has transmigrated. Theres a tournament arc. Etc. It doesn't pull me in because I feel like I've seen it all before. For a world that is being invaded, it doesn't feel like it at all. Everyone seems too casual about it all. Normal people just living their lives casually when the world is falling apart around them. We had a global pandemic where people were dying from covid, and things changed everywhere. I can't imagine monsters invading, and people just acting like martial arts are just "sports" anymore. You give little to no impression about how society has changed from this.Character design is a little boring. I wish that there was a little more character development. Everyone other than the MC feels a bit two dimensional. Even the MC sometimes feels a bit boring. I don't know how you plan to bring character growth to the MC either since he was already an adult, and he is doing the same thing he was doing in his previous life. There needs to be personal growth for the characters, otherwise you result in a Xianxia novel where everyone is rigid and unreasonable.World background also got 3 stars because there is nothing new about a world being invaded by monsters.

mc is a vagabond, who due to his unique eyes, very skilled with firearms, or long distance in general. he will do anything as long as it is "legal" or that makes him stronger, but he has no fixed purpose (as far as I read) besides being literally moved by cool things, money, weapons and etc ... to the rest he is a disinterested person who thinks it is better to spend his time sleeping.its level of power is simple, and except for the names, without much difference, but it is still effective and worked, to a certain extent.apart from the MC and this jacket, the author does not focus on any other characters so it seems that they are just stereotypes made to make the story move, because if it depends solely on the MC it would be a chapter of development and 10 of filling.apart from the unique personality of the mc and his faithful companion mister Jacket another notable thing is the mc system. the system has no explanation of what it is, and why choose mc, after all he literally dreamed of a ball of light and BAM! He's a cheater. Of course, this is compensated by its unique way of strengthening the MC. in addition to the good old store of appealing items, it also has a casino (detail: mc is lucky-0), its power is also interesting, as it is in the title the mc is strengthened through titles and stories. In other words, when the MC kills a strong monster or does something for the first time, he will earn a story that compensates him with a bonus, going from a bonus in strength to bargaining with a merchant, the titles are self-explanatory.conclusion:Positives: mc charismatico, interesting features, good story rhythm.Negative points: secondary characters without personality and little involvement, poor background story (the first chapter appears only that he is a vagabond and that he had a crazy dream), rustico beginning has no explanation about what the MC did before the story started and a lot less about his family and friends, both family and friends had few information paragraphs, little world, little information about the empire and the history of important cities and shops.anyway it is a good read, although it is not a masterpiece, and I recommend that you read at least until the paid chapters before thinking about dropping it or not
